Apple Unlocks Your Car With Messages
Apple's Car Key lets you lock your vehicle and start it using an iPhone or Apple Watch compatible. You can also share your access with family and friends -- a once-off gift or a regular arrangement, securely encrypted and handled through Messages.
To use Express Mode, your device is required to be close to the car. For more details, contact your car manufacturer or dealership.
What is the key blank?
A blank key is a piece of wood that hasn't been cut yet to a specific bitting. The bitting is a cross-sectional shape that matches a specific lock cylinder. The blank key could also be imprinted by the manufacturer with their final logo. The bow, or flat end of the key is often associated with a specific brand. This information can be used to find keys with a similar bow.
Key blanks can be stamped with a message like "Do not duplicate this key" or "It is illegal to duplicate this key." In certain regions the keys are protected by patent or design and are available only from licensed dealers. Dealers are usually an automotive locksmith, and can sell these types of keys only under the conditions of their license agreement with the designer of the design.

Apple announced a new method to unlock your car and start it using the iPhone at the annual Worldwide Developers Conference (WWDC). Apple Car Key uses Bluetooth to connect to your vehicle. Apple Car Key also makes use of the accelerometer of the phone to track your proximity to the vehicle. This technology lets drivers keep their phones in their pockets even when the car is locked. It will also work when the phone is in an armband or a tilted.
The feature isn't available in all vehicles yet. Currently, the feature is only available on certain Mercedes and BMW models. The list includes 2021 and 2022 BMW 1,2,3,4,5 and 8 Series, X5, X6, and SUVs with X7 as well as the i4 and i8, as well as iX electric cars. Mercedes-Benz also offers Car Key compatibility in its E-Class cars and SUVs for 2023.
Apple Car Key is a digital key that works over Bluetooth Low Energy or Ultra Wideband. The latter is much faster than NFC and comes with built-in protections against relay attacks, which could cause phones to lock even when they're not nearby. Apple announced at WWDC 2020 an API that was named Car Key, which allows an iPhone to replace the physical keys in the vehicle of a compatible. It requires a specific hardware manufacturer, and isn't yet widely used but it's coming, and it could be a game changer in the auto industry.
Car Key requires a compatible vehicle from the above list, as well as an iPhone or Apple Watch running the latest versions of iOS and watchOS. Then, the user will have to download the app for their car manufacturer or open an text or email message from the manufacturer of the car or their car's display, and follow the on-screen instructions. Once a digital key saved in Wallet, they can lock and unlock their vehicle by tapping their phone. They can also start the engine using Express Mode when approaching their vehicle.
Once the Car Key has been set up, sharing access is easy. The owner can invite others through the Wallet application, or simply send them an iMessage. Owners can disable the key by sending a notification to the person who has finished using the vehicle. A tokenized car access also provides security benefits, since only the owner's phone and token are able to unlock the car.
It varies based on the model, but the functionality may include passive entry, in which the car locks and begins automatically when you walk in with your device. Also, remote capabilities that let you control the car from a distance during an emergency or when you do not want your hands be employed. It is also able to be controlled by Siri and you can also use it with a passcode, Touch ID or FaceID to authenticate and unlock the car.
At the moment, only BMW has opted to offer Car Key in a big manner, but other brands are likely to join on board in the near future. For instance, volkswagen passat key fob and Hyundai are both members of the Car Connectivity Consortium, which has created a digital key specification, and these manufacturers might soon adopt the feature.
